[0001] This utility model relates to the field of cementing equipment technology, and in particular to a packer that facilitates cementing. Background Technology
[0002] Packers, which facilitate cementing, are key downhole tools used in oil and gas well production. Their main function is to seal the annular space between the tubing and the wellbore or between the tubing and the wellbore using elastic sealing elements, thereby isolating the producing layer, controlling fluid production or injection, protecting the casing, and improving oil production efficiency. They are widely used in cementing, well completion, and well workover operations and are important equipment to ensure the safe and efficient production of oil and gas wells.
[0003] Currently, when performing some cementing operations, it is often necessary to use packers that facilitate cementing. However, existing packers that facilitate cementing are inconvenient to fix and have limited adjustment functions when fixed, making it difficult to adapt to the needs of different well diameters and depths. [0034] The working process of this utility model is as follows: When using a packer that facilitates cementing, multiple fixed seats 201 are provided around the periphery of the packer body 1. Support plates 3 are provided around the fixed seats 201. An adjustment component 4 is provided between the multiple fixed seats 201 and the support plates 3. The support plates 3 and the fixed seats 201 are connected and adjusted through the adjustment component 4. Mounting seats 2011 are fixedly connected to the top and bottom of the fixed seats 201. The mounting seats 2011 are firmly connected to the packer body 1 through bolts to ensure the stability and disassembly of the overall structure. The adjustment component 4 is mainly composed of a drive box 401, a threaded rod 404, a support sleeve 405, etc. The drive box 401 is equipped with a drive motor 406, a drive gear 4012, and a driven gear 4011. When the drive motor 406 starts, the drive gear 4012 begins to rotate, transmitting power to the driven gear 4011 through gear meshing, which in turn drives the threaded rod 404 to rotate. The threaded rod 404 is threadedly connected to the support sleeve 405, so the rotation of the threaded rod 404 is converted into the extension and retraction of the support sleeve 405. The other end of the support sleeve 405 is fixedly connected to the support plate 3, so the extension and retraction of the support sleeve 405 will drive the support plate 3 to move. When the support plate 3 moves outward, it will abut against the well wall, thereby providing pressure on the packer body 1. The packer is fixed in the wellbore. Within the limiting grooves 4031 symmetrically opened at the top and bottom of the channel 403, the limiting sliders 4051 set at the top and bottom of the support sleeve 405 can slide smoothly. The cooperation between the limiting grooves 4031 and the limiting sliders 4051 not only restricts the movement trajectory of the support sleeve 405 and prevents it from deviating or shaking, but also enhances the stability and reliability of the structure. In addition, the multiple protrusions 301 fixedly connected to the outside of the support plate 3 increase the friction between the support plate 3 and the well wall, which helps to stabilize the packer body 1 in the well.
